This privacy notice explains how Bloom Pages handles personal data under Singapore's PDPA.

Who operates this site

Leila operates Bloom Pages as a personal blog at inkbloomnest.life. There is no company entity, no partnership, and no editorial board behind these pages. I write in my own name from my HDB flat.

Personal data I may receive

When you send email, your address and message arrive in my inbox. I do not operate a contact form, newsletter, or comment system that collects data automatically. Any information you share is what you choose to type.

Hosting and server logs

Independent hosting may record technical logs such as IP address, browser type, requested URL, and timestamp. I use those logs only for security and basic maintenance, not for profiling visitors.

Cookies and similar technologies

Essential cookies remember your cookie choice for up to six months. Functional cookies, if enabled, allow embedded Google Maps to load on sites that defer maps until consent. Analytics cookies remain off unless you explicitly enable them — this site does not load analytics scripts by default.

Google Maps on every page

Each page includes a neighbourhood-scale Google Maps embed showing the author's block area. Google may process data when the iframe loads. See the cookie notice for how each site handles map loading.

Why data is used

Email is used to reply to you. Logs help maintain security. Cookie choices are stored to respect your preferences across visits. I do not sell personal data or compile mailing lists from casual readers.

Legal basis and PDPA

Under Singapore's Personal Data Protection Act, I rely on consent for optional cookies and legitimate interest for essential site operation and security. You may withdraw consent for optional categories at any time using Manage cookies.

Retention periods

Email correspondence is kept only as long as needed for the conversation and then archived or deleted at my discretion. Cookie consent records expire after one hundred eighty days unless renewed. Server logs rotate on the host's schedule.

Your rights

You may request access, correction, or withdrawal of consent by emailing [email protected]. I will respond within a reasonable period. If you believe I hold inaccurate information about you, tell me what to amend.

Third-party services

Primary third parties are independent hosting and Google Maps. Their policies apply when you interact with their services. I do not integrate social login, advertising networks, or payment processors.

Cross-border transfers

Email and hosting providers may process data outside Singapore depending on their infrastructure. I choose providers with reasonable safeguards but cannot guarantee every server location.

Security measures

I protect my inbox and hosting credentials with strong passwords and two-factor authentication where available. No online transmission is perfectly secure; please avoid sending sensitive identifiers unnecessarily.

Children

This blog is written for general adult readers and is not directed at children. I do not knowingly collect data from minors.

Updates to this notice

This notice may change when practices or legal requirements shift. Material changes will be reflected on this page with an updated effective date.

Contact for privacy matters

For privacy questions, email [email protected] with the subject line "Privacy". Postal correspondence may be sent to Blk 618 Ang Mo Kio Avenue 4, #05-12, Singapore 560618.

Plain-language summary

In short: I run a personal blog, I do not sell your data, cookies mainly remember your consent choice, and Google Maps may set its own cookies when loaded. Email me if you want something corrected or removed.

Data minimisation

I collect as little as possible because the site has no accounts, no checkout, and no comment threads. What you see is largely static HTML.

Complaints

If you believe I have handled personal data improperly, contact me first. You may also refer matters to the Personal Data Protection Commission in Singapore if unresolved.
